Description

No-drill, clip-on camera mount designed for sliding window frames. Suitable for outdoor or indoor cameras with similar size and weight to the Tapo C217 pan/tilt camera. Ideal for temporary, renter-friendly, or non-permanent installations.

This design prioritizes window closure clearance, safety, and modular stabilization options.

Compatibility

  • Compatible with any camera of similar weight and footprint to the Tapo C217
  • Standard flat-base camera mounts using screws or adapter plates
  • Not limited to a specific brand

Always verify:

  • Camera weight does not exceed what the clip can support
  • Mounting hole spacing and screw length are appropriate for your camera

Known Limitations – PLEASE READ

  • The window frame clip is intentionally thin to allow the window to slide and close. This increases the risk of snapping if excessive force is applied.
    • If the camera feels heavy, support it while closing the window.
  • For safety, route or wrap the power cable through the mount or around the clip so the camera does not fall if the clip fails.
  • In strong winds, some camera shake may still occur if guy-wires are not used or properly tensioned.
    • The mount remains secure, but footage quality can be affected without stabilization.
  • This design continues to evolve. Reinforced variants and optional accessories may be released in future revisions.

Features

  • Clip-on design for standard sliding window frames
  • No drilling or permanent modification required
  • Compression pocket for foam tape to help maintain window sealing
  • Adjustable camera mounting hole spacing for fit tolerance
  • Integrated guy-wire anchor holes to reduce wind-induced camera shake
  • Fully parametric FreeCAD design for easy customization
  • Designed for indoor use or sheltered outdoor installations

Wind Stabilization (Important)

To reduce camera shake in windy conditions, the mount includes two top anchor holes in the clip lip and two lower anchor holes near the camera mount.

These allow the use of non-elastic string, cord, or zip-ties to create a tensioned support system:

  • Run two cords (left and right) from the top clip holes to the lower holes
  • Pull the cords tight so the camera arm is slightly preloaded toward the clip
  • This forms a tension triangle that significantly reduces vibration

For best results:

  • Use nylon cord, paracord, or zip-ties
  • Avoid elastic materials
  • Apply light preload rather than excessive tension

Recommended Print Material

  • ABS-GF (glass-filled ABS) or another high-strength, heat-resistant filament
  • PETG-CF or similar stiff composites may also work
  • Avoid PLA due to heat sensitivity and brittleness, especially near windows

Recommended print settings:

  • 5–7 perimeters (walls)
  • 25–35% infill (gyroid or cubic)
  • Emphasis on wall thickness over infill density
